In case you’re wondering, here are the dates, times, and subject matter for each. All debates begin at 2100 hours Eastern Time, and will run for 90 minutes:
1st Presidential Debate: Friday, September 26, University of Mississippi, Oxford, MS. Domestic Policy.
Vice Presidential Debate: Thursday, October 2, Washington University, St. Louis, MO. Domestic & Foreign Policy.
2nd Presidential Debate: Tuesday, October 7, Belmont University, Nashville, TN. Town Hall format, Internet Questions.
3rd Presidential Debate: Wednesday, October 15, Hofstra University, Hempstead, NY. Foreign Policy.

The Demo☭rats put up an opulent stage like the Acropolis at Mile High Stadium...83,000 people or thereabouts came to see Senator Obama speak...and compare that to a stage inside the Excel Center, where Senator McCain accepted the GOP’s nomination.
The result? According to Nielsen, a TIE.
Nielsen said that 38.9 million people watched McCain accept the GOP nomination Thursday on either ABC, CBS, NBC, CNN, Fox News Channel or MSNBC. PBS, which has a more imprecise estimate based on samples in a few big cities, said 3.5 million watched on its network.
Last week, Obama’s speech in Denver was seen by 38.4 million on 10 different commercial networks, and an additional 4 million on PBS.
Add it up, and that’s McCain, 42.4 million, to Obama, 42.4 million.
